Μερικές φορές, λαμβάνουμε σφάλμα ή μηδέν ως αποτέλεσμα κατά την εφαρμογή του τύπου Vlookup. Λαμβάνουμε σφάλμα #N/A όταν όλες οι τιμές αναζήτησης δεν είναι διαθέσιμες στα δεδομένα και λαμβάνουμε μηδέν όταν η τιμή αναζήτησης είναι διαθέσιμη, αλλά το κελί επιλογής είναι κενό.
Σε αυτό το άρθρο, θα μάθουμε πώς μπορούμε να αλλάξουμε αποτέλεσμα ενώ εφαρμόζουμε τον τύπο Vlookup στο Microsoft Excel.
Για να λύσουμε αυτό το πρόβλημα, θα χρησιμοποιήσουμε συναρτήσεις IF, ISERROR και Vlookup.
ISERROR Η συνάρτηση μας βοηθά να ελέγξουμε το σφάλμα και θα επιστρέψει το αποτέλεσμα ως αληθές ή λάθος.
ΑΝ συνάρτηση θα δώσει τη συνθήκη με βάση τη συνάρτηση ISERROR.
Ας πάρουμε ένα παράδειγμα για να καταλάβουμε:-
Έχουμε 2 σύνολα δεδομένων εργαζομένων. Στα πρώτα δεδομένα, έχουμε λεπτομέρειες, όπως ημερομηνία ένταξης, όνομα υπαλλήλου και ορισμό, και σε 2nd δεδομένα, έχουμε μόνο κωδικούς υπαλλήλων και θέλουμε να επιλέξουμε την ημερομηνία ένταξης μέσω της λειτουργίας Vlookup.
Ας ξεκινήσουμε χρησιμοποιώντας τη συνάρτηση Vlookup στα δεδομένα:-
- Εισαγάγετε τον τύπο στο κελί G2
= VLOOKUP ($ F3, $ A $ 3: $ D $ 13,2, FALSE)
Τώρα μπορείτε να δείτε στην παραπάνω εικόνα ότι λίγα κελιά έχουν το αποτέλεσμα, αλλά λίγα κελιά έχουν σφάλμα #N/A και το πρώτο κελί εμφανίζει 0.
Για να αποφύγετε σφάλματα, χρησιμοποιήστε τη λειτουργία σύμφωνα με την παρακάτω διαδικασία:-
- Εισαγάγετε τον τύπο στο κελί Η2
= IF (ISERROR (VLOOKUP ($ F3, $ A $ 3: $ D $ 13,2, FALSE)), "", VLOOKUP ($ F3, $ A $ 3: $ D $ 13,2, FALSE))
Τώρα μπορείτε να δείτε ότι αντί να εμφανίζονται σφάλματα, τα κελιά εμφανίζονται κενά.
Για να αποφύγετε το μηδέν, χρησιμοποιήστε τη συνάρτηση σύμφωνα με την παρακάτω διαδικασία:-
- Εισαγάγετε τον τύπο στο κελί Η2
= IF (VLOOKUP ($ F3, $ A $ 3: $ D $ 13,2, FALSE) = 0, "", VLOOKUP ($ F3, $ A $ 3: $ D $ 13,2, FALSE)
Για να αποφύγετε το μηδέν και το σφάλμα μαζί, εφαρμόστε την παρακάτω συνάρτηση:-
- Εισαγάγετε τον τύπο στο κελί Η2
= IF (ISERROR (VLOOKUP ($ F3, $ A $ 3: $ D $ 13,2, FALSE)), "-", IF (VLOOKUP ($ F3, $ A $ 3: $ D $ 13,2, FALSE) = 0, "-", VLOOKUP ($ F3, $ A $ 3: $ D $ 13,2, FALSE)))
Με αυτόν τον τρόπο, μπορούμε να χρησιμοποιήσουμε συναρτήσεις για να λύσουμε τα ερωτήματά μας σχετικά με το Microsoft Excel.
Σημείωση: - Σε νεότερη έκδοση του Microsoft Excel 2003, έχουμε τη λειτουργία IFERROR για να έχουμε το ίδιο αποτέλεσμα. Αυτός ο τύπος είναι συμβατός με όλες τις εκδόσεις του Microsoft Excel.
Αν σας άρεσαν τα ιστολόγια μας, μοιραστείτε το με τους φίλους σας στο Facebook. Επίσης, μπορείτε να μας ακολουθήσετε στο Twitter και το Facebook.
Θα θέλαμε πολύ να σας ακούσουμε, ενημερώστε μας πώς μπορούμε να βελτιώσουμε, να συμπληρώσουμε ή να καινοτομήσουμε το έργο μας και να το κάνουμε καλύτερο για εσάς. Γράψτε μας στο ιστοσελίδα email
Σχόλια
- Aiden
26 Αυγούστου 2013 στις 10:26 π.μΗ μηδενική συμβολοσειρά "" δεν είναι ίδια με ένα κενό κελί. Αυτό εξακολουθεί να υπολογίζεται στο 0 εάν χρησιμοποιείται σε περαιτέρω υπολογισμούς.
Απάντηση
Αφήστε μια απάντηση Ακύρωση απάντησης
Η διεύθυνση email σας δεν θα δημοσιευθεί. Τα απαιτούμενα πεδία είναι επισημασμένα *
Σχόλιο
Ονομα *
ΗΛΕΚΤΡΟΝΙΚΗ ΔΙΕΥΘΥΝΣΗ *